IBIP SoftwareThese free software tools can help you apply for the Industrial Building Incentive Program (IBIP). Please note that training and workshops are available for only some of these tools. Screening ToolThe Screening Tool can be used to help determine if your new building design qualifies for IBIP. Originally created for the Commercial Building Incentive Program, it estimates your annual energy use and cost savings by comparing the design with a reference building that meets the requirements of the Model National Energy Code for Buildings (MNECB). As part of IBIP requirements, the new building design must be at least 15 percent more energy efficient than the reference building in order to qualify for IBIP. When using the Screening Tool for industrial building, choose "warehouse" as the building type. EE4EE4 is the verification software tool that is used to evaluate whether the design is at least 15 percent better than the MNECB requirement. RETScreen®If you are utilizing renewable energy in your building, you can also use RETScreen International Clean Energy Project Analysis Software. This optional tool evaluates energy production, life-cycle costs and greenhouse gas emissions reductions for various renewable energy technologies (RETs). This free software also includes product, cost and weather data, as well as a detailed online user manual. Gigajoule CalculatorUse the Gigajoule Calculator to convert from kilowatt hours and other measurements. If you enter the size of your building, it will also calculate its energy intensity.
